The overall K/D rating and how good you are with each weapon. There is a lot of data, that CS:GO itself is hiding: A percentage of won and lost rounds. Statistic websites call this data and display it in great overviews to show the performance of a CS:GO player and a complete user profile. The Counterstrike API (a technical port) is officially addressable and the data can be opened and used by anyone. The in-game statistics of CS:GO are quite limited and therefore many players love to see more detailed data. Solution 2: View your CS:GO Statistics on third party websites.
